URGENT - WEATHER MESSAGE National Weather Service Austin/San Antonio TX 122 PM CDT Mon May 12 2025 ...HEAT ADVISORY IN EFFECT FROM 1 PM TUESDAY TO 9 PM CDT WEDNESDAY... * WHAT...Dangerously hot conditions with temperatures up to 110 degrees. * WHERE...Much of south central Texas. * WHEN...From 1 PM Tuesday to 9 PM CDT Wednesday. * IMPACTS...Hot temperatures and high humidity may cause heat illnesses.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S...Hot conditions continue through the weekend and additional heat products may be needed. P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S... Drink plenty of fluids, stay in an air-conditioned room, stay out of the sun, and check up on relatives and neighbors. To reduce risk during outdoor work, the Occupational Safety and Health Administration recommends scheduling frequent rest breaks in shaded or air conditioned environments. Anyone overcome by heat should be moved to a cool and shaded location. Heat stroke is an emergency! Call 9 1 1.
